Symptoms, Quality of Life, and Executive Function in Children Who Snore

Mild sleep-disordered breathing in children is linked to executive function deficits. Quality of life and symptom burden may help identify children with neurocognitive issues related to this condition.
Area of Science:
- Pediatric Sleep Medicine
- Neuropsychology
- Child Health Research
Background:
- Mild sleep-disordered breathing (mSDB) in children is associated with neurobehavioral problems and reduced quality of life (QOL).
- The relationship between symptom burden, QOL, and executive function in children with mSDB is not well understood.
- It remains unclear if QOL and symptom burden can identify children with neurocognitive dysfunction.
Purpose of the Study:
- To investigate the associations among executive function, QOL, and symptom burden in children diagnosed with mSDB.
- To determine if QOL and symptom burden can serve as indicators for neurocognitive deficits in pediatric mSDB.
Main Methods:
- Cross-sectional secondary analysis of the Pediatric Adenotonsillectomy Trial for Snoring cohort.
- Included 459 children aged 3-12 years with mSDB.
- Assessed QOL (OSA-18), symptom burden (PSQ-SRBD), and executive function (BRIEF GEC, GoNoGo test) using validated instruments.
- Employed partial Pearson correlations and multiple linear regression for data analysis.
Main Results:
- Significant moderate correlations were observed between executive function (BRIEF GEC) and both QOL (OSA-18) and symptom burden (PSQ-SRBD).
- After adjusting for covariates, higher OSA-18 and PSQ-SRBD scores were associated with poorer executive function (BRIEF GEC).
- PSQ-SRBD scores were also associated with impaired inhibitory control and sustained attention on the GoNoGo test.
Conclusions:
- Disease-specific QOL and symptom burden are significantly associated with executive function in children with mSDB.
- These measures may be valuable tools for identifying children at risk for neurocognitive dysfunction.
- Findings highlight the importance of assessing neurocognitive function in pediatric populations with mSDB.
Introduction:
Mild sleep-disordered breathing (mSDB) in children is associated with both neurobehavioral morbidity and reduced quality of life (QOL). However, the association between symptom burden and QOL with executive function is not well understood, and it is not known whether QOL and symptom burden may help identify children with neurocognitive dysfunction.
Objective:
To assess associations among executive function, QOL, and symptom burden in children with mSDB.
Design, Setting, And Participants:
This cross-sectional study was a secondary analysis of the multicenter Pediatric Adenotonsillectomy Trial for Snoring, which included children aged 3 to 12 years randomized to watchful waiting or adenotonsillectomy for mSDB (snoring and an obstructive apnea-hypopnea index <3) between June 29, 2016, and February 1, 2021. The data for this report were analyzed between December 22, 2020, and October 3, 2024.
Exposure:
Pediatric mSDB.
Main Outcomes And Measures:
Quality of life was assessed using the Obstructive Sleep Apnea-18 (OSA-18), and symptom burden was assessed using the Pediatric Sleep Questionnaire-Sleep-Related Breathing Disorder Scale (PSQ-SRBD). Executive function, including self-control and working memory, was measured using the Behavior Rating Inventory of Executive Function Global Executive Composite (BRIEF GEC), and inhibitory control and sustained attention were measured by the GoNoGo vigilance test. Partial Pearson correlations and multiple linear regression models were used to assess the associations among QOL, symptoms, and executive function.
Results:
The sample included 459 children (mean [SD] age, 6.1 [2.3] years; 230 female [50.1%]). Moderate correlations were found between the BRIEF GEC and the PSQ-SRBD and OSA-18 (r = 0.58 [95% CI, 0.51-0.64] and 0.59 [95% CI, 0.52-0.64], respectively). After adjusting for age, sex, race and ethnicity, body mass index percentile, household income, maternal education, attention-deficit/hyperactivity disorder, test characteristics, and disease severity, both OSA-18 and PSQ-SRBD scores were associated with the BRIEF GEC (β = 0.41 [95% CI, 0.36-0.47] and 3.66 [95% CI, 3.17-4.15], respectively). In the fully adjusted model, PSQ-SRBD was also associated with GoNoGo inhibitory control (β = -0.04 [95% CI, -0.08 to -0.01]) and sustained attention (β = -0.05 [95% CI, -0.10 to -0.01]).
Conclusions And Relevance:
In this study, disease-specific QOL and symptom burden were associated with executive function in children with mSDB. These findings may be useful in identifying those children who are at risk for neurocognitive dysfunction.
